在互联网时代,一个网站或应用如果没有互动性,那么它就很难吸引和留住用户。留言回复功能就是增强网站互动性的重要手段之一。本文将带大家通过jsp技术,实现一个简单的留言回复网页实例。让我们一起动手,打造一个互动性强的网页吧!
1. 准备工作
在开始之前,我们需要准备以下工具和环境:
- JDK:Java开发工具包,用于编译和运行Java程序。
- Tomcat:一个开源的Java Servlet容器,用于运行jsp页面。
- Eclipse:一个流行的Java集成开发环境(IDE),用于编写和调试jsp代码。
2. 创建数据库
为了存储留言信息,我们需要创建一个数据库。这里我们使用MySQL数据库。
步骤:
1. 打开MySQL命令行工具。
2. 创建一个名为`message_board`的数据库。
```sql
CREATE DATABASE message_board;
```
3. 创建一个名为`messages`的表,用于存储留言信息。
```sql
CREATE TABLE messages (
id INT PRIMARY KEY AUTO_INCREMENT,
name VARCHAR(50),
email VARCHAR(100),
message TEXT,
reply TEXT,
reply_name VARCHAR(50),
reply_email VARCHAR(100)
);
```
3. 编写jsp代码
index.jsp:用于展示留言列表和留言表单。
```jsp
<%@ page contentType="